Cortland County Soil and Water Conservation District is a local government entity focused on implementing on-the-ground conservation practices to protect and enhance soil health, water quality, and natural resource sustainability. The organization provides technical assistance and project implementation services to landowners, farmers, and local stakeholders, specializing in erosion control, nutrient management, riparian buffer installation, stormwater best management practices, and agricultural runoff reduction. Their work integrates science-based land use planning with hands-on field execution, leveraging USDA NRCS guidelines and state environmental standards to deliver measurable ecological outcomes. Key differentiators include deep familiarity with regional hydrology, strong community engagement models, and experience coordinating multi-stakeholder conservation initiatives under state and federal environmental frameworks. The entity operates as a locally governed conservation district under New York State law, functioning as a non-regulatory, service-oriented arm of county government. It does not hold any federal business certifications such as 8(a), HUBZone, or WOSB. Its geographic presence is confined to Cortland County, New York, where it serves as a primary point of contact for landowners seeking technical support for conservation programs funded through federal cost-share initiatives. The organization’s market positioning is rooted in localized environmental stewardship rather than broad federal contracting, emphasizing direct field implementation over commercial service delivery. Its operational model is community-driven, relying on partnerships with state agencies and federal programs to deliver conservation outcomes at the watershed scale.
